Security Protocols for Mobile Armories

Security Protocols for Mobile Armories are critical in ensuring the safety and integrity of weapons and equipment. These protocols involve stringent access controls, physical security measures, and constant monitoring to prevent unauthorized access. Biometric authentication, such as fingerprint scanning or facial recognition, adds an additional layer of security to restrict entry to authorized personnel only.

Regular audits and inspections are conducted to verify the accuracy of inventory records and identify any discrepancies promptly. Implementation of dual-control procedures, where two individuals are required to confirm any inventory movements, enhances accountability and reduces the risk of theft or misuse. Additionally, security protocols often include strict guidelines for the transportation and storage of weapons to minimize the likelihood of incidents.

Training plays a vital role in ensuring personnel understand and adhere to security protocols effectively. Regular drills and exercises simulate real-world scenarios, allowing individuals to practice emergency response procedures and demonstrate proficiency in handling security breaches. Continuous education on the importance of following security protocols fosters a culture of vigilance and responsibility among armory staff, contributing to overall operational readiness and effectiveness.

Inventory Management in Mobile Armories

Inventory management in mobile armories is a critical aspect ensuring operational readiness and accountability of military equipment. Efficient inventory control is essential for maintaining accurate stock levels, tracking weapon movement, and preventing unauthorized access.

Key practices in managing inventory within mobile armories include:

  • Regular audits to reconcile physical counts with records.
  • Implementing strict access controls and monitoring mechanisms.
  • Utilizing advanced tracking technologies like RFID for real-time asset visibility.

Additionally, a systematic approach to inventory management enhances readiness by ensuring equipment availability when needed. Proper documentation and labeling procedures further streamline the inventory process, facilitating quick identification and retrieval during deployment scenarios.

By adhering to stringent inventory management protocols, military forces can uphold regulatory compliance, mitigate risks of loss or theft, and optimize resource utilization within mobile armories. Effective inventory management serves as a cornerstone in maintaining operational efficiency and security within military environments.
